次の方法で共有


View.OnLayout(Boolean, Int32, Int32, Int32, Int32) メソッド

定義

このビューがそれぞれの子にサイズと位置を割り当てる必要があるときに、レイアウトから呼び出されます。

[Android.Runtime.Register("onLayout", "(ZIIII)V", "GetOnLayout_ZIIIIHandler")]
protected virtual void OnLayout (bool changed, int left, int top, int right, int bottom);
[<Android.Runtime.Register("onLayout", "(ZIIII)V", "GetOnLayout_ZIIIIHandler")>]
abstract member OnLayout : bool * int * int * int * int -> unit
override this.OnLayout : bool * int * int * int * int -> unit

パラメーター

changed
Boolean

これは、このビューの新しいサイズまたは位置です

left
Int32

左の位置(親を基準とする相対位置)

top
Int32

親を基準とした最上位の位置

right
Int32

右の位置 (親を基準とする相対位置)

bottom
Int32

親を基準とした下の位置

属性

注釈

このビューがそれぞれの子にサイズと位置を割り当てる必要があるときに、レイアウトから呼び出されます。

子を持つ派生クラスは、このメソッドをオーバーライドし、それぞれの子のレイアウトを呼び出す必要があります。

の Java ドキュメントandroid.view.View.onLayout(boolean, int, int, int, int)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

適用対象